The kit AC Adaptor installation (cigarette lighter)

by Jay "HeyYou" Ginsbarg

The Kit

AC Adapter with rubber water resistant cap complete with inline fuse holder, extra wire & crimp terminals.

Tools needed
  • screwdriver
  • crimp tool
  • #12 & #10 socket
  • plastic or rubber tape
  • BLACK tie-wraps

I used “Fusion Tape” instead of electrical tape. Bonds the rubber together and makes it weather resistant.

I used a “loop” of wire and painted one end white (no red paint to mark the “positive”)

I wrapped the black and red wires into their own little harness & left about 6” slack in case I ever need it.

I ran the wire under the tank and as far as I could push it up there and then around the neck cover and clamped with a ty-wrap then wrapped with tape.

Finished.
